I picked up the Taylored Expressions snow globe stamp and die set at the end of the season last year, with the intention of creating shaker cards with them this year, but I don't have the special little windows/cups to hold the "snow", and have yet to perfect the foam tape seal around the window. So shaker cards are yet a dream of mine. I might get them mastered by the time they go out of style... I just watched Nichol Spohr make some shaker cards and she didn't use any foam. She just die cut out several pieces of the shaker top part and glued them together to get a dimension.

Maybe if you got the sleigh, I could get the tree and we could share! grammadee and justjac, that would work well for the both of you! Either the sleigh OR the tree would work for other occasions. The sleigh would be great for winter birthdays, it already comes with the present and the two sizes of bows. The smaller bow is for the wreath but will work for the present also giving presents a different look. The tree has the cardinal, so you could just have a tree with birds, trim the top knot and it is different bird. The tree would work for any time of the year whether birthday or just hello card. The way I decorate the tree as a Christmas tree, I've found the fastest thing to do is use glitter glue, lay them out, dot the different colors on, just at the top on the larger trees but all over the smaller. Let them dry overnight and then assemble. You do need to add a little on the back of the top of the bigger trees but I usually do that AFTER everything is done. Dot with glitter glue and just let them stand open until dry. Since I do everything assembly line AFTER I've done the very first card and satisfied that I know how to do it, it works well for me. I wanted to do sequins to position them over glue takes too long if I'm doing a lot of cards. I'm also afraid they might pop off the tree during mailing. I like Karen's newer sleigh die because it works as a standing popup with the background completely flat or as a traditional popup with the background standing up. It comes with everything you need except an animal and you don't "have" to have an animal but makes it even cuter. I love the penguin and the dog in her latest set the best. Heck, I love the bear, he is a polar bear or just a teddy bear! The new Tiny Accessories is cute because you have glasses, props and more hats. Winter Animals has a hat as does Birthday Charms. The standing popup, both the sleigh AND the tree works best as Karen shows, with only ONE layer of cardstock at the fold. It doesn't lay as flat IF you have the inside layer of cardstock go over the fold. So long as the shape hid the mechanism, the sleigh mechanism could popup anything. You can also do the same with the tree popup mechanism, not as easy BUT if you've had as much experience in popup cards as I have lately, you can do it. If any of you have any questions about the popup cards, something isn't working right or if you want to know IF something would work, just ask. I've learned a few tricks to make things work even better. I like Karen's dies because she has so many little extras to make a complete card in her sets AND I mix and match shapes from her different sets to make something completely different. I put her sets on "vent magnet sheets" that I get at Walmart and also available at Home Depot and other hardware stores. Just cut to fit and put the entire set into a zipper lock freezer bag. Freezer bag because they are thicker and stronger and I don't use ziplock, I prefer the zipper bags because they close and open faster and more precise. I don't want to lose any little dies! I wish there was a size between quart and gallon but I wind up using Fuse accessories to cut down a gallon bag.
